Fitch Rates Idaho Power’s Secured MTNs ‘A-’; Outlook Stable NEW YORK–(BUSINESS WIRE)–Fitch Ratings has assigned an ‘A-’ rating to Idaho Power Company’s (Idaho Power) $200 million issuance of secured medium term notes (MTNs). The MTNs are split into two tranches, with $100 million of 10-year, 3.40% first mortgage bonds due Nov. 1, 2020 and $100 [...]
